    Love your truck man! I had a '17 short bed up until last week. I bought it used 3 weeks before then. Right after I bought it I purchased and installed the TRD Pro grill. I really liked it. It was actually one of the eBay clones that are like $140. When I traded for the long bed last week, I didn't swap back out the grill. I hated to turn around and drop another $140 bucks on another Pro grill so I tried this. Flat black paint on all the grill except the emblem. It is metallic silver. I really like it. And EVERYBODY is putting on Pro grills. Just a thought.... Found some Rustoleum brand paint at Walmart especially made for plastic. Total cost of this mod? $8.

    Installed my Pop & Lock, I prefer solder over the crimp splice and I wired up through the rubber grommet under the front passenger seat instead of the firewall as the instructions state. A number of guys had commented that the lock was loud, so I spent a couple bucks on some cheap foam for sound deadening which helps. Easy install and I know it’s been well covered but these are my little tips if you are thinking about it. Debadged the rear so far
